如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

效率工具的尽头是脚本:探索自动化的极致

效率工具的尽头是脚本:探索自动化的极致

在当今快节奏的工作环境中,效率工具已经成为每个人提升工作效率的必备武器。然而,当我们不断追求更高的效率时,许多人发现,效率工具的尽头是脚本。这篇文章将带你深入了解这一概念,并介绍一些常见的脚本应用。

效率工具的本质是帮助我们更快、更准确地完成任务。它们包括但不限于任务管理软件、时间管理工具、自动化软件等。然而,随着需求的增加和个性化的要求,单一的工具往往无法满足所有需求。这时,脚本就成为了解决方案的终极形式。

脚本是一种编程语言的简化形式,通常用于自动化重复性任务、简化复杂操作或实现特定的功能。它们可以被看作是效率工具的“终极形态”,因为它们不仅可以执行预设的任务,还可以根据用户的需求进行定制和扩展。

脚本的应用场景

  1. 自动化办公:在日常办公中,许多重复性的工作可以通过脚本自动化。例如,Excel中的VBA脚本可以自动处理数据、生成报表、发送邮件等。Python脚本也可以用于批量处理文件、数据分析等。

  2. 网站和应用的自动化测试:软件开发过程中,测试是必不可少的环节。通过Selenium等工具编写的脚本,可以自动化地进行网页测试,模拟用户操作,检查功能是否正常。

  3. 系统管理和维护:在IT运维中,Bash脚本(在Linux/Unix系统中)或PowerShell脚本(在Windows系统中)可以用于系统监控、备份、日志分析等任务,极大地提高了系统管理员的工作效率。

  4. 数据处理和分析:对于数据科学家和分析师来说,Python和R语言的脚本是不可或缺的工具。它们可以快速处理大数据集,进行数据清洗、分析和可视化。

  5. 个人自动化:许多人使用脚本来简化个人生活中的琐事。例如,AppleScript可以自动化Mac上的操作,AutoHotkey在Windows上可以实现快捷键和宏的功能。

脚本的优势

  • 灵活性:脚本可以根据具体需求进行调整和扩展,远比预设的工具更具灵活性。
  • 效率:通过自动化重复任务,脚本可以大幅减少人工操作的时间。
  • 成本效益:虽然编写脚本需要一定的学习成本,但从长远来看,它可以节省大量时间和人力成本。
  • 个性化:脚本可以完全按照用户的需求来设计,实现高度个性化的功能。

脚本的挑战

尽管脚本有诸多优势,但也存在一些挑战:

  • 学习曲线:编写脚本需要一定的编程知识,对于非技术背景的人来说,学习成本较高。
  • 维护:脚本需要定期更新和维护,以适应系统或软件的变化。
  • 安全性:脚本如果编写不当,可能会带来安全隐患。

效率工具的尽头是脚本,这不仅是技术的进步,更是工作方式的变革。通过脚本,我们可以将效率提升到一个新的高度,实现真正的自动化和智能化工作环境。无论你是IT专业人士,还是普通办公人员,掌握一些基本的脚本编写技能,都将为你的工作带来不可估量的价值。